The AIRCAT Pneumatic Tools .401" Shank Super Duty Air Hammer delivers an impressive 2,500 BPM with a 3" piston stroke, featuring a quick change chisel retainer and a variable speed trigger, all while maintaining a lightweight design for optimal maneuverability.

Not noisy and hits hard.
Snap on air hammers are overrated and overpriced. I have used snap on air hammers for over 30 years.The aircat tool is quiet with the same controllable action as the pricey ones.Sure they use some composite parts to make it lighter and cheaper to produce. Just don't throw it on the floor.I bought a second one because I loved this tool.
